A friend of mine has just posted this picture on my facebook timeline.
And I have a question: is this Cymbidium a really black one? I mean, there are some orchid species sold as a black Orchid, but actually they are not. Brasiliorchis schunkeana, for instance, does not have a REAL black flower.
Another question: Do you know what are the parents of this hybrid?
Eric Hunt. 8 months ago | reply
No, just like every other black flower I've ever seen - it is so intensely purple/red that it effectively appears black.
Here is the RHS Orchid Hybrid search website, it's a good one to bookmark:
